Hedge fund activity in FXCM Inc (NYSE:FXCM)

At the end of the fourth quarter, a total of 6 of the hedge funds we track were bullish in this stock, a change of 50% from one quarter earlier. With the smart money’s sentiment swirling, there exists an “upper tier” of key hedge fund managers who were upping their holdings substantially.

According to our comprehensive database, Michael Price’s MFP Investors had the largest position in FXCM Inc (NYSE:FXCM), worth close to $21.7 million, accounting for 3.1% of its total 13F portfolio. Coming in second is Citadel Investment Group, managed by Ken Griffin, which held a $12.5 million position; the fund has less than 0.1%% of its 13F portfolio invested in the stock. Some other peers with similar optimism include Israel Englander’s Millennium Management, Mike Vranos’s Ellington and Paul Tudor Jones’s Tudor Investment Corp.

Now, some big names were breaking ground themselves. MFP Investors, managed by Michael Price, created the largest position in FXCM Inc (NYSE:FXCM). MFP Investors had 21.7 million invested in the company at the end of the quarter. Israel Englander’s Millennium Management also initiated a $0.4 million position during the quarter. The other funds with brand new FXCM positions are Mike Vranos’s Ellington and Paul Tudor Jones’s Tudor Investment Corp.
